ADVERTISEMENT

【Notion】Notionで部署ごとに費用を管理したい時のワークスペース設計

【Notion】Notionで部署ごとに費用を管理したい時のワークスペース設計
🛡️ 超解決

Notionを社内の費用管理に使おうと考えたとき、部署ごとに予算や支出を整理したいケースは多いものです。しかし、単にデータベースを作っただけでは、他部署の情報が見えてしまったり、集計が煩雑になったりします。本記事では、部署ごとに費用を管理するためのワークスペース設計のポイントを、実務に即して解説します。設計の失敗を防ぎ、チームで運用しやすい仕組みを作るための判断基準を整理しました。

【要点】この記事で確認すること

  • 最初に見る場所: ワークスペース全体の構造(トップレベルページとデータベースの配置)。
  • 切り分けの軸: 部署ごとにデータベースを分けるか、1つのデータベースでプロパティ管理するか。
  • 注意点: 会社PCで勝手に変更しないほうがよい設定(特に権限の過度な委譲)や、管理者への事前確認(外部共有やAPI連携の有無)。

ADVERTISEMENT

部署ごとの費用管理にNotionを使うメリットと課題

Notionは柔軟なデータベース機能と多様なビューを備えており、部署別の費用管理に適しています。メリットは、エクセルと違ってリアルタイム共同編集ができ、担当者ごとに閲覧・編集権限を細かく設定できる点です。また、関連データベースをリレーションでつなげば、予算と実績の突き合わせも容易になります。

一方で、設計を間違えると情報が散乱し、かえって業務が非効率になります。特に、全部署が同じデータベースを参照する場合、部署外のデータが見えてしまうプライバシーの問題や、誤って他部署のデータを変更してしまうリスクがあります。また、検索やフィルタが複雑になり、目的の情報にたどり着けなくなることも課題です。

そのため、最初にワークスペース全体の設計方針を決めてから実装を始めることが重要です。以下のセクションでは、具体的な設計パターンとその選び方を比較します。

お探しの解決策が見つからない場合は、こちらの「Notionトラブル完全解決データベース」で他のエラー原因や解決策をチェックしてみてください。

ワークスペース設計の2つの基本パターン

Notionで部署ごとに費用を管理するには、大きく分けて「データベース分割方式」と「プロパティ振り分け方式」の2つのアプローチがあります。それぞれに適した状況と注意点がありますので、表にまとめました。

比較項目 データベース分割方式 プロパティ振り分け方式
概要 部署ごとに別々のデータベースを作成 1つのデータベースに「部署」プロパティを追加
権限制御 各データベースごとにアクセス権を設定可能 行単位の権限制御はNotionの標準機能では不可(閲覧制限は難しい)
集計のしやすさ 全社集計にはリンクデータベースやロールアップが必要 フィルタやグループ化で簡単に部署別集計が可能
管理の手間 データベース数が増えると管理が煩雑 1つなのでシンプルだが、行数が増えるとパフォーマンス低下の可能性
おすすめのケース 部署ごとに情報を完全に分離したい、他部署に見せたくない場合 部署間の横断集計が必要、または管理工数を減らしたい場合

この表をもとに、自社の要件に合った方式を選んでください。ただし、どちらの方式にも一長一短があり、設計の失敗を避けるためには注意点を押さえる必要があります。

データベース分割方式の具体的な設計手順

データベース分割方式を選んだ場合、以下の手順でワークスペースを構築します。この手順は、3部署(営業部、開発部、管理部)ある会社を例にしています。

  1. ワークスペース内に「部署別費用管理」用のトップレベルページを作成する。このページの下に各部署のデータベースを置く。
  2. トップレベルページの下に、部署ごとに「営業部 費用DB」「開発部 費用DB」「管理部 費用DB」という名前のデータベース(テーブル形式)を作成する。
  3. 各データベースに共通のプロパティ(日付、項目名、金額、カテゴリ、備考など)を設定する。プロパティの種類や名前はそろえておくと、後で集計しやすくなる。
  4. ワークスペースの権限設定で、各データベースに対して担当部署のメンバーのみに「編集可能」権限を付与し、他部署には「アクセスなし」または「閲覧のみ」にする。
  5. 全社集計用のページを作り、各部署DBをリンクデータベースとして読み込む。必要に応じてロールアップやフォーミュラで合計を表示する。

この手順では、各部署のメンバーが自分たちのDBだけを見て作業できる一方、管理者はリンクデータベースで全体を把握できます。ただし、リンクデータベースを使う際に、元データベースの権限が継承される点に注意してください。必要な権限が与えられていないと、リンク先のデータが表示されません。

プロパティ振り分け方式の具体的な設計手順

プロパティ振り分け方式は、1つのデータベースで管理するため、手順が少なくて済みます。ただし、行単位の権限制御ができないため、部署間の情報秘匿が不要な場合に限定されます。

  1. 「費用管理マスターDB」という1つのデータベースを作成する。テーブルビューをデフォルトにする。
  2. プロパティとして、日付、項目名、金額、カテゴリに加えて「部署」というセレクトプロパティを作成し、営業部・開発部・管理部の選択肢を追加する。
  3. 全メンバーにデータベースの「編集可能」権限を付与する。ただし、他部署のデータを誤って変更しないように注意を促すルールを決める。
  4. 各部署の担当者用に、フィルタを適用したビューを作成する。例えば、フィルタ条件を「部署 が 営業部」にしたビューを「営業部用」として保存し、サイドバーに固定する。
  5. 全社集計用に、部署ごとにグループ化したビューや、集計行を表示するビューを追加する。

この方式では、ビューのフィルタで自分の部署のデータだけを表示できますが、他のビューに切り替えたり検索すれば他部署のデータが見えてしまいます。そのため、情報機密性が高い費用データには不向きです。また、データベースの行数が数千を超えると動作が遅くなる場合があるので、ある程度の規模で分割を検討してください。

実際の構築で陥りやすい失敗パターン

費用管理ワークスペースの設計でよくある失敗を3つ紹介します。これらは、事前に防ぐことで運用開始後の混乱を減らせます。

失敗1: 権限設定を後回しにして情報漏洩が発生

データベース分割方式を採用したにもかかわらず、初期構築時に全員にフルアクセス権を与えてしまい、後から権限を絞ろうとしても変更が面倒になり、結果的に他部署の費用が見えてしまうケースがあります。特に、ゲストユーザーを招待する場合に誤って全データベースへのアクセス権を付与してしまうミスも報告されています。Notionの権限は「ページ単位」で設定できることを理解し、データベース作成後すぐに権限を見直す習慣をつけましょう。

失敗2: データベースのプロパティが統一されず集計不能

分割方式で各部署が自由にプロパティを追加した結果、カテゴリ名の表記ゆれ(「交通費」「交通費(電車)」など)が発生し、全社集計で正確な数字が出せなくなることがあります。対策として、データベースのテンプレートをあらかじめ作成し、部署ごとにコピーして使う方法が有効です。また、共通プロパティにはマルチセレクトやセレクトを使い、選択肢を統一してください。

失敗3: リンクデータベースの権限不足で管理者が見れない

全社集計用のリンクデータベースを作ったものの、管理者が各部署DBの「アクセス権」を持っていないと、リンク先のデータが表示されません。管理者には全DBの「閲覧以上」の権限を与える必要があります。ただし、編集権限までは不要な場合は「閲覧のみ」で十分です。この点を設計時に考慮しないと、後から権限付与の作業が発生します。

管理者に確認すべき事項

Notionのワークスペース設計を進める前に、社内の管理者(NotionのワークスペースオーナーやIT部門)に以下の点を確認してください。これらは、後から変更が難しい設定や、会社のポリシーに関わるものです。

  • 外部共有とゲストユーザーのポリシー: 費用データには機密情報が含まれる可能性があるため、外部共有が禁止されている場合があります。ゲストユーザーの招待範囲を管理者と確認しておきましょう。
  • ワークスペース全体の権限構造: 現在のワークスペースはチームスペース(旧称:スペース)で管理されているか、ページ単位か。データベース分割方式ではチームスペースごとに権限を設定する方が管理しやすい場合があります。
  • Notionのプラン(Free / Team / Enterprise): プランによって権限の詳細(ゲスト数制限、SAMLOIDC連携など)が異なります。Teamプラン以上でないと、ゲストにページ単位の権限を設定できないなどの制限があります。
  • API連携や自動化の可否: 会計システムとの連携や、Slackへの通知など、将来の拡張を考えている場合は、管理者に相談してください。特に、Notion APIの利用にはワークスペースオーナーの同意が必要です。

よくある質問(FAQ)

  • Q: 部署ごとにデータベースを分けた場合、全社の予算と実績の比較はどうすればよいですか?
    A: リンクデータベース機能を使って、各部署DBを1つのページに集約します。その上で、ロールアップで合計値を計算したり、フォーミュラで予算との差異を表示できます。
  • Q: プロパティ振り分け方式で部署外のデータを見えなくすることはできますか?
    A: Notionの標準機能では行単位のアクセス制限はできません。どうしても隠したい場合は、データベース分割方式を検討するか、サードパーティの権限管理ツール(例:Notion Automationsと連携)を導入する必要がありますが、会社のポリシーに従ってください。
  • Q: 費用データのテンプレートを部署ごとに用意したいのですが、どうすればいいですか?
    A: データベースの「テンプレート」機能を使います。あらかじめプロパティの設定やレイアウトをテンプレートとして保存しておけば、新しいページを追加するときにテンプレートを選択できます。分割方式の場合は、各部署DBに同じテンプレートを設定してください。
  • Q: 過去のデータを移行するときの注意点は?
    A: エクセルなどからCSVインポートする場合、プロパティ名やセレクトの選択肢が一致しているか確認してください。特に日付のフォーマットは「YYYY-MM-DD」に統一しておくとトラブルが少ないです。大量データをインポートするとパフォーマンスに影響するため、分割方式の場合は部署ごとにインポートすることをおすすめします。

まとめ

Notionで部署ごとに費用を管理するには、分割方式とプロパティ振り分け方式のどちらを選ぶかが最初の分かれ道です。分割方式は情報秘匿に優れますが管理工数がかかり、プロパティ振り分け方式はシンプルですが行単位の制限ができません。両者の特性を理解した上で、自社のセキュリティ要件や集計ニーズに合わせて選んでください。

また、構築時には権限設定を怠らず、プロパティの統一を徹底し、管理者と共有ポリシーを確認することで、後々のトラブルを予防できます。Notionは自由度が高いツールだからこそ、最初の設計が運用の成否を分けます。ぜひ本記事を参考に、自社に合ったワークスペースを構築してください。

ADVERTISEMENT

この記事の監修者
✍️

超解決 第一編集部

疑問解決ポータル「超解決」の編集チーム。正確な検証と、現場視点での伝わりやすい解説を心がけています。

🧩
Notionトラブル完全解決データベース 共有、権限、データベース、Notion AI、インポートで止まる問題を横断的に確認できます。

ADVERTISEMENT